Hey guys, so I'm currently in Highschool, and I am not very good at animating, I'm just gonna come out and say it. I do this yearly Media and Design Competition thing in my state, and every year I do an animation, 9th Grade I skipped, but in 8th and 10th Grade I made animations. Those were the only two fully fledged animations I made, both on Flipaclip, both on a school device, and both using a stylus. I am also not the best at drawing, but I have gotten considerably better over the years, and overall, I think I am improving in that department. I also just recently learned about stuff like Key frames (I had not been doing key frames before), and I was just wondering what you'd all recommend I do next? I want to be a 2D animator mostly, but I also want to learn 3D animation, 2D animation to me is particularly daunting due to all the perspective, frames, and sheer amount of time it takes to make them, also I can't help but cringe looking at my own drawings. As for 3D animation, I do have Blender, but honestly, there are so many buttons, and controls, and even after looking at a bunch of tutorials, I still have no idea what I'm doing. So, any advice on what to do next, or where I can learn new stuff about animation will be greatly appreciated, thank you.

I made my first animation on ibisPaint but I didn’t add the background- I thought you could add it later. Well, I don’t know how to do it. You cannot copy and paste it to another frame, so I should draw it frame per frame but it wouldn’t be still. I tried drawing it on a separate canvas, then saving the animation with green screen and then putting the drawn canvas as background on capcut and the animation on top, deleting the green bcground with chromakey- but the green parts are still visible and the quality is terrible. How do I make a single background and then put the same one for every frame? Is there a way?
